This beautiful 4 bedroom house offers elegant accommodation throughout.

Accommodation includes a ground floor double reception room. 1st floor reception room/drawing room with discretely hidden catering facilities and double doors leading onto a private terrace perfect for alfresco dining. A family/media room. A private, wood panelled, study. An open plan bespoke, elegant kitchen/dining room. Master bedroom suite on the 2nd floor and separate dressing room. Guest suites on the 3rd floor & 4th floor. Separate guest accommodation with access to a private entrance. Utility room.

As well as elegant period features the property offers high spec finished throughout, A/C, CCTV security, alarm systems and a private garage accessed via the mews to the rear. Including the garage, mews and permit parking is available offering a minimum of x3 parking spaces. Access to the private residents gardens, one of the garden square permits dogs on leads.


Chester Square, nestled in London's upscale Belgravia neighbourhood, is a serene garden square adorned with elegant Georgian townhouses and gardens. This picturesque area has historical charm is enhanced by its proximity to landmarks like Buckingham Palace. It is 0.3 miles from Victoria Station which offers a variety of transport links including National Railway lines, the underground and bus routes.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on September 1,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on September 1,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
